MT: BTC conducts an enormous amount of tests and research on and with armoured and other military vehicles throughout the year in all conditions; what have you noticed when it comes to environmental effects on materiel? G. Jansson: As you mentioned we have performed a huge amount of tests of components and subsystems for different kinds of combat vehicles during the years. We also perform field tests on complete systems. The development and use of especially new materials and new designs of electronic systems has increased the durability of the materiel a lot. New materials like composite materials have also introduced other requirements when it comes to testing since these kinds of materials do not behave like e.g. metals. The development of the test methods along with the development of new materials has created a more efficient testing, quicker development programs and in the end more reliable products.
